Japanese Journal of Drug Informatics ; : 179-185, 2015.
Article in English | WPRIM | ID: wpr-376571

ABSTRACT

<b>Objective: </b>A hospital Formulary (HF) is useful not only for providing a list of formulary drugs, but also for drug safety management and clinical practice in hospitals.  Our Pharmacy Division serves as a clinical training facility for the Faculty of Medicine and offers a bedside learning (BSL) program that allows students to participate in medical services.  Providing medical students with a requisite understanding of pharmacotherapy in order to effectively provide medical services is the goal of the core curriculum of medical education and HF use in BSL may be effective in achieving this goal.  We conducted a survey in order to examine the usefulness of an HF for medical students during clinical training and to determine what drug information is required by students.<br><b>Methods: </b>Between April 2012 and March 2013, a questionnaire survey was conducted on 88 fifth-year medical students    who participated in a 1-day BSL program using an HF.<br><b>Results: </b>The response rate was 100%.  All students responded that they understood how to use the HF and believed it was useful in BSL.  However, the level of satisfaction with the explanatory notes was significantly lower than that of other sections providing clinically useful additional information such as monographs or supplementary tables (<i>p</i><0.05).  More than 80% of the students considered monographs to be useful for obtaining information on side effects, warnings and contraindications, dosage and administration, indications, dosing in renal impairment, and drug name.  Students generally considered supplementary tables useful for obtaining information on serious side effects and their early identification, points of drug use in renal dysfunction, appropriate drug use in cancer chemotherapy, insulin and diabetes treatment, calculations of pediatric dosing, and a list of clinically used abbreviations.<br><b>Conclusion: </b>These results suggest that medical students believe an HF is useful in BSL.  When medical students participate in pharmacotherapy during BSL programs outside the Pharmacy Division, an HF that not only lists drugs but also contains supplementary tables of clinically useful information may be required.

Article in English | IMSEAR | ID: sea-149210

ABSTRACT

The objective of this study is to compare the use of antibiotics at the Metropolitan Medical Center Hospital in Jakarta, Indonesia (MMCH), before and after the implementation of a hospital formulary. All antibiotic data under J01 Anatomical Therapeutic Chemical (ATC) classification were collected from pharmacy inpatient and outpatient records. Quantitative antibiotic use was expressed in Defined Daily Doses/100 bed-days (DDDs/hbd) for inpatients and DDDs/1000 patients/day (DDDs/tpd) for outpatients. The general quality of drug use was assessed in number of drugs that account for 90% of the use (DU90%) and the adherence to hospital formulary by substance and brand name within the DU90% segment. Quantitative and qualitative antibiotic use were compared before and after implementation of the formulary (1999 to 2000). The Wilcoxon rank sign test was used to compare overall antibiotic use. Inpatient antibiotic usage decreased significantly by 23.1%, 124.96 DDDs/hbd in 1999 to 96.13 DDDs/hbd during 2000 (p= 0.03) and outpatient antibiotic usage decreased insignificantly by 4.9%, 3.49 DDDs/tpd during 1999 to 3.32 DDDs/tpd during 2000 (p=0.58).The most commonly antibiotic use was ciprofloxacin in inpatient setting during the study and in out-patient setting was amoxicillin in 1999 and ciprofloxacin in 2000. The adherence to the formulary by substance and by brand name in inpatient department was 100% and 90.5% and in outpatient department was 100% and 94.3% during the study. DU 90% by substance name and by brand name was considerably not improved in both settings. The conclusion is that the effectiveness of one year formulary implementation at MMCH was only revealed in inpatient setting.
